Ford Equity International Rating and Forecast Report

Ford Equity International Research Reports cover 60 countries with over 30,000 stocks traded on international exchanges. A proprietary quantitative system compares each company to its peers on proven measures of business value, growth characteristics, and investor behavior. Ford's three recommendation ratings buy, hold and sell, represent each stock’s return potential relative to its own country market.. The rating reports which are generated each week, include the fundamental details behind each recommendation and reflect the fundamental and price data as of the last trading day of the week.

Optibase

Optibase Ltd. Optibase Ltd. is a real estate company. The Company, through its subsidiaries, is engaged in purchasing and operating of real estate properties for leasing and resale primarily for the purpose of commercial, industrial, office space use, as well as for residential purposes. The Company owns holdings in several commercial real estate properties, which are leased to third parties. The Company owns a portfolio of supermarkets located mainly in Bavaria, Germany. It also owns several real estate properties located in Philadelphia, Texas, Chicago and Miami, in the United States. The Company owns approximately 25 residential properties in Miami and Miami Beach, Florida, including 21 luxury condominium units and two penthouse units in the Marquis Residences, one penthouse unit in Ocean One Condominium and one condominium units in the Continuum on South Beach Condominium. The Company's subsidiaries include Optibase Inc., Optibase Real Estate Europe SARL and OPCTN S.A.

Ford Equity Research
Ford Equity Research

Ford US Equity Research covers more than 4,000 stocks using a proprietary quantitative model that evaluates a company’s earnings strength, its relative valuation and recent price movement. Ford’s five recommendation ratings include strong buy, buy, hold, sell, strong sell. For all stocks in our coverage universe, ratings are generated each week and reflect the fundamental and price data as of the last trading day of the week.
